ENVI 479 - Global Biogeochemical Cycles


3 Credits

Description
Biogeochemistry is the study of how living systems influence, and are controlled by, the geology and chemistry of the Earth. The course explores major chemical, biological, and geological processes that occur within and between terrestrial and aquatic ecosystems on geologic and human time scales. 

Prerequisites
CHEM 106.

Note
Open to graduate students. Graduate students are required to do additional work of a research nature.
